- Andrew Callaghan's series ALL GAS NO BRAKES captures the underbelly of American culture as he crisscrosses the country in a rusty RV. Interviewing people on the fringes of society, the success of the show has made Andrew's oversized suit and bushy hair famous. In this episode of My Life Online, we meet up with Andrew and his crew in Sturgis, South Dakota for the annual motorcycle rally that is taking place during the COVID-19 pandemic to see how the sausage gets made.

Andrew is using a technique that a lot of therapists use. People don’t like silence in conversation. If you ask someone a question in a setting where you’re the only two people with the floor and they give you a short/unsatisfying answer, you don’t ask another question, you don’t ask them to elaborate, you just look at them and stay silent. 9 times out of 10, they’ll just keep talking until they reveal something weird/vulnerable about themselves.
